Local monitoring disruption via insecure filesystem permissions
Published Jun 27, 2023 · Updated Nov 7, 2024
Improper permission handling in Proofpoint Insider Threat Management before 7.14.3 allows local users to disrupt monitoring via filesystem access. The advisory does not identify the agent file or operation that leaves permissions insecure, so the precise filesystem locus is undisclosed. Any unprivileged Windows account with local access can trigger the condition without user interaction, interrupting agent event reporting while confidentiality and integrity remain unaffected.
